Descrição detalhada : 4?-Chloro-2,2?:6?,2??-terpyridine (4?-Cltpy, Cltpy, Cl-terpy) is a tridentate ligand that contains a terpyridine (tpy) site with a Cl site at the 4 -position. It coordinates with various metal ions through these two sites to form different coordination polymers. Crystal structure study shows terpyridine unit of Cltpy adopts a trans, trans conformation. Mol­ecules assemble themselves into stacked columns along the b axis, with an inter­planar distance of 3.51Å. It undergoes Williamson type ether reactions with ?,?-bishydroxy-functionalized poly(propylene oxide). It undergoes Williamson type reaction with ?-hydroxy-?-carboxy-functionalized poly(ethylen-oxide) to afford monoterpyridine terminated telechelics.
